classic 95wrx 20 October 2009 08:58 PM

not sure what year your car is but sounds like youve got it in d check mode,mines a 94 wrx and if you connect the two green connectors under the steering column then this will make the fans kick in and relays/solenoids go through there motions, not sure how the battery would affect this tho
